The Best Ab Workouts to Get a Flat Stomach

Program Description
Many ab workouts and exercises exist. Finding the most appropriate for you and your goals is important. Though no exercise will give you instant washboard abs, such exercises, when combined with a healthy diet, can strengthen and tone your muscles, resulting in more sculpted, tight abs.

Actions
1. Set aside 15 - 20 minutes, once or twice per day to focus on ab work. Record your exercise sessions in your fitness journal or calendar. Committing to a daily routine such as this is key.

2. Avoid exercises that put strain on your spine, such as standard sit ups (sitting all the way up with each repetition) or any abdominal exercise without a proper mat. Address such strain immediately to avoid injury and improve results.

3. Incorporate a variety of crunch exercises that address different parts of your ab region, such as standard crunches (lifting your head toward the ceiling from a lying down at position), reverse crunches (lifting your legs toward the ceiling from a lying down position) and oblique crunches (standard crunches with your knees positioned sideways).

4. To add cardio activity to your ab work out, try bicycle crunches, by cycling your legs and touching your elbows alternately to each leg as they rise, all from a lie-down crunch position.

5. As you do your ab exercises, be sure that you are breathing properly (breathing from your diaphragm and exhaling as you contract), carrying proper form and focusing your attention on pulling strength from your ab region. When in doubt, seek guidance from a trusted fitness professional.
